0

我需要在前端的标签中显示表中的值。我为此编写了如下代码。

Dim dbl As New vtisDAL.vtisDALDataContext
Dim dsGetFacultydetails = From f1 In dbl.usp_GetFacultyDetails(Val(lblFacultyID.Text)).AsQueryable

For Each entry In dsGetFacultydetails
    lblLeftDate.Text = entry.DateLeft
Next

我的表中的DateLeft列是空的,所以我在代码的第 5行收到以下错误: Nullable object must have a value。

我该如何解决?

我试过

lblLeftDate.Text = String.IsNullOrEmpty(entry.DateLeft)

但它不起作用。

4

1 回答 1

2

尝试

lblLeftDate.Text = Convert.ToString(entry.DateLeft)
于 2013-10-17T10:01:19.170 回答